Wealthy, But Plagued by Disease
A mummy found in Thebes, Egypt is shown. Scientists identified evidence of malaria in two mummies from the necropolis at Thebes, providing the earliest evidence of the disease. Earlier research found disease was rampant among the upper class Egyptians buried at the necropolis at Thebes and most people died between the ages of 20 and 30. | Video: Discovery Archaeology
